Wear SPF Everyday
SPF is no myth, nor does it claim to reverse all of your existing fine lines. What it can do however is act as a preventative method for further skin damage and wrinkles, ensuring your skin stays protected from not only sun spots but also skin cancer. Get 8+ Hours of Sleep
A good night’s sleep is one of the most underrated beauty secrets. When you sleep, your body repairs itself, producing collagen and rejuvenating your skin. Skimping on sleep leads to dark circles, puffiness, and a dull complexion, which is not great when you’re trying to look your best. If you want to wake up looking refreshed, make sure you’re clocking in at least 8 hours of quality rest every night. A well-rested face is a youthful face.

Limit Alcohol Intake
Alcohol dehydrates your skin, making fine lines and wrinkles more pronounced. It also causes inflammation, which can lead to redness, puffiness, and breakouts. Enjoying a glass of wine here and there won’t cause significant damage, but cutting back on excessive drinking can do wonders for your skin. Use Retinol
Retinol is a game-changer in the world of skincare. This vitamin A derivative boosts collagen production, speeds up cell turnover, and smooths out fine lines. If you’re looking for an effective, non-invasive way to maintain youthful skin, incorporating a retinol product into your nighttime skincare routine is a great place to start. Start slowly to avoid irritation, and always pair it with SPF during the day.
Laser Treatment
For those looking to take their skincare routine up a notch, laser treatments can be a fantastic option with long-lasting results. They help to reduce pigmentation, smooth out fine lines, and even out skin tone by stimulating collagen production. Different types of laser treatments target various skin concerns, so consulting with a dermatologist can help determine the best option for you.
Blepharoplasty
If you’ve noticed sagging eyelids or under-eye bags that make you look more tired than you feel, blepharoplasty (eyelid surgery) might be worth considering. This procedure removes excess skin and fat from the eyelids, giving a refreshed and youthful appearance. While it is a surgical option, the results can be transformative and long-lasting.
